If you’re looking for a bike that can handle your weekday commutes and your weekend adventures, 29-inch hardtail mountain bikes were made just for you.
What makes these bikes so great? The larger 29-inch wheel diameter provides greater stability and a smoother ride, which is ideal for both trails and streets. The lighter frames make them easy to transport, not to mention easier to ride up hills. And the suspension system on the front tire maximizes comfort, while the lack of suspension on the rear tire helps you maximize pedaling power.

The Rendal Alloy Mountain 29” has a durable but lightweight alloy frame that comes in either 15, 17.5, 19, or 21 inches. It features internal cable routing, Tektro HD-M285 100mm hydraulic disc brakes, and a 100mm SR Suntour XC-E28-29 front suspension fork, plus dual density ergonomic grips, 29″ x 2.1″ Innova hybrid trail tires, and Shimano crank, shifters, and derailleurs.
